在当今这个数据驱动的时代,企业对于数据的依赖程度越来越高。数据仓库(Data Warehouse,简称DW)作为企业数据管理的重要工具,能够帮助企业实现对数据的集中存储、整合和分析,从而助力企业精准监控与优化关键数据指标。以下是数仓如何助力企业实现这一目标的详细解析。
一、数据整合与标准化
1.1 数据来源多样化
企业数据来源于各个业务系统,如ERP、CRM、财务系统等。这些系统之间的数据格式、结构可能存在差异,导致数据难以统一管理和分析。数仓通过ETL(Extract, Transform, Load)过程,将来自不同系统的数据进行整合,实现数据的标准化。
1.2 数据清洗与转换
在ETL过程中,数仓会对数据进行清洗和转换,确保数据的准确性和一致性。例如,将日期格式统一、处理缺失值、纠正错误等。
二、数据建模与多维分析
2.1 星型模型与雪花模型
数仓采用星型模型或雪花模型进行数据建模,将事实表与维度表进行关联,方便用户进行多维分析。
2.2 关联规则挖掘
通过关联规则挖掘,数仓可以发现数据之间的潜在关系,为企业提供有价值的洞察。
三、数据监控与预警
3.1 实时监控
数仓支持实时数据监控,通过设定阈值,当关键指标超出预期时,系统会自动发出预警。
3.2 异常检测
数仓能够识别数据异常,帮助企业及时发现潜在问题。
四、数据可视化与报告
4.1 数据可视化
数仓提供丰富的数据可视化工具,帮助企业将数据以图表、报表等形式展示,便于用户理解和分析。
4.2 报告生成
数仓可以自动生成各种报告,如月度、季度、年度报告等,为企业决策提供数据支持。
五、案例分析
5.1 案例一:电商企业
某电商企业通过数仓对销售数据进行监控,发现某个产品销量下滑,进一步分析发现是由于竞争对手降价促销。企业据此调整了定价策略,成功提升了销量。
5.2 案例二:金融行业
某金融企业通过数仓对客户数据进行分析,发现部分高风险客户,及时采取措施降低风险。
六、总结
数仓作为企业数据管理的重要工具,在数据整合、建模、监控、可视化和报告等方面发挥着重要作用。通过数仓,企业可以实现对关键数据指标的精准监控与优化,从而提升企业竞争力。
